1. Dandelion FormDandelion is distributed in both the north and south of my country and is a relatively common plant. It is a perennial herb with a peculiar root, which is cone-shaped and gradually becomes thinner from the base to the roots. The surface of its leaves is corrugated and serrated, like broken feathers. The leaves are green and reddish brown in color, and their petioles turn reddish purple when mature. Dandelions in different regions have different shapes and sizes. 2. Dandelion Flowers1. The plant usually blooms and bears fruit in spring, summer and autumn. Its flowers are bright yellow, like miniature sunflowers. The flowers are surrounded by green stems with many white hairs on them. After the flowers of the plant mature, they will turn into seeds. The seeds are composed of umbrella-shaped small white hairs and are very beautiful in appearance. Usually, under the action of human power or wind, the seeds will float to the ground to grow and reproduce. 2. Some dandelions will have dark green buds hidden in the middle of their leaves when they grow bigger. When the roots of the dandelions are broken, milky white juice will flow out.
